Say It Ain't So: Beyoncé and Tina Knowles Launch Sasha Fierce

$59.00 by House of Dereon at Dillard's

Oh, the horror of House of Deréon knows no limits. But Beyoncé and Tina Knowles just won't let up - they are merciless - in fact, Women's Wear Daily reported yesterday that the duo plan to launch a new brand for juniors, Sasha Fierce for Deréon, this fall.

Looking to capitalize on the singer’s alter ego and third solo album, “I Am…Sasha Fierce,” the collection pays homage to the singer's world tour. The line includes a full range of sportswear and accessories. The jewelry, shoes and eyewear, Tina added, “are really over the top” (really? What a surprise, Tina!) while the clothing is more a little more subdued to make the accessories stand out — a one-shoulder dress, black bodysuit, fake leather jacket with oversize collar, leggings and destructed jeans with mesh and lace details lining the ripped material.

The collection, Tina said, is “edgier and trendier and reflects Sasha Fierce’s daring and outgoing attitude.”
